Placed a to go order, we ordered three entree’s and a rice dish for 3 adults and 1 toddler. The bill was almost 60.00 and the portions were not enough to feed us all, i had to pull side dishes out of the freezer. We have eaten in there many times and the portions were great, not sure what happened or if the portions were decrease by half or more. The food was great just not worth the price., Not sure we will be going back.

Went on a Saturday night on a whim, as I'm from out of town. My companion and I both enjoyed our sushi, and the staff was willing to adapt my roll to be not deep fried. They also took a last-minute request for a to-go order with ease. All the food was great and the staff was very nice! I recommend this place. Pricing was also good.

We came here over Labor Day weekend, it was so good! It's more than just Thai food. We got the crab ragoons, shrimp tempura and super dragon roll. Thai fried rice as a main and yellow curry. Husband said the yellow curry was great he was just not a fan of the pineapple. I loved the Thai fried rice, the sushi and the crab ragoons.
Parking: We parked where we found a spot, and just walked around the down town area.
